Guest brwneydtrouble Posted July 28 Report Share Posted July 28 What I am thinking about getting is the AWD gearbox while I am at it with the engine. The orange one was set up with it, but only the rear hooked up. Is there a way to have the front linked as well? Like an adapter of some sort?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
cintron Posted July 28 Report Share Posted July 28 if you want AWD and you can get the AWD drivetrain, you need to have the front diff. hooked up and the center diff in place. The Skyline drivetrain uses an electronic clutch pack to bias torque between the front and rear diffs. So basically you'd need a skyline donor car to supply the necessary computer, wiring, brackets and whatnot.I'd ask how they did it with the orange car and what's keeping the fronts from being driven. 240's are better off with RWD anyway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
